CLOTHING TREATMENT APPARATUS AND METHOD FOR CONTROLLING SAME
The present invention provides a clothing treatment apparatus (10) comprising: a heating unit (100) for heating a fluid; a movable spray unit (200) which is installed to be movable in left and right direction, and sprays the heated fluid; a flow path member (300) which is connected to the heating unit (100) and the movable spray unit (200) and supplies the heated fluid to the movable spray unit (200); and a driving unit (400) for moving the movable spray unit (200) in the left and right direction. The present invention also provides the clothing treatment apparatus (10) including the flow path member (300) bent at an angle of a specific range per unit member (310) or unfolded. The present invention also provides the clothing treatment apparatus (10) including a body portion spreading unit (1500) for spreading a body portion of clothing. The body portion spreading unit (1500) comprises: a body portion spreading arm (1510) of which at least a portion is arranged inside the body portion and which rotationally moves about an end portion as a rotary shaft; and a first driving unit (1520) for rotationally moving the body portion spreading arm (1510). Therefore, clothing treatment performance such as crease removal or the like can be improved, and the time taken to treat clothing can be reduced. The spray pressure of the movable spray unit (200) can be maintained constant, an installation space for the flow path member (300) can be minimized, and generation of condensed water in the flow path member (300) can be prevented.
SYSTEM AND METHOD FOR PERFORMING SPRAYING OPERATIONS WITH AN AGRICULTURAL APPLICATOR
A system for an agricultural vehicle includes a boom assembly and a nozzle assembly positioned along the boom assembly. A position sensor is associated with the boom assembly. A field sensor is also associated with the nozzle assembly. A computing system is operably coupled with the nozzle assembly, the position sensor, and the field sensor. The computing system is configured to detect a target within a field based on data from the field sensor, determine a boom deflection model based on data from the position sensor, and activate the nozzle assembly to apply an agricultural product to the target based on the boom deflection model.
Angularly Adjusted Spray Nozzle
According to some illustrative embodiments, an angularly adjustable spray nozzle is employed that includes: a base section having a water flow path extending lengthwise there-through; a head section aligned at an end of the base section and rotatably mounted to the base section; wherein a flow path through the base section is inclined at an angle to a flow path through the head section such that when the head section is rotated a predetermined extent relative to the base section, the spray device is moved between a substantially straight configuration of the head section with respect to the base section and an angular configuration of the head section with respect to the base section; wherein the head section includes a rotatable turret assembly having a plurality of selectable spray type discharge ports and a sleeve to which the rotatable turret assembly is mounted, the rotatable turret assembly including labels on a periphery thereof corresponding to respective ones of the selectable spray type discharge ports, and the sleeve having a plurality of windows through which the labels are viewed when aligned; and wherein the spray device is configured such that when the spray device is oriented in a generally horizontal use position a respective one of the labels corresponding to a selected spray type is displayed within a respective one of the windows that is located at a top side of the sleeve whether the spray device is in the substantially straight configuration or in the angular configuration.

APPARATUS FOR APPLYING PAINT ON MAINLY FLAT PARTS
Apparatus (1) for applying paint comprises a device (40) for applying paint that comprises a plurality of spray guns (26) that is movable along a closed path having two parallel sides connected by two circular arcs, a rotating joint (43) for supplying paint provided with a distributor and comprising a plurality of tube-support chains (44), each tube support chain (44) connecting the distributor of the one rotating joint (43) for dispensing the painting product to a respective gun of said spray guns (26), in which each tube support chain (44) has an inverted U-shape provided with two ends, of which—the first end is connected to a first rotating support (61), which is connected to the rotating joint (43) and follows a circular trajectory, while—the second end is connected to a second rotating support (62), which is connected to a support arm (41) of a respective gun (26) and follows in use the trajectory defined by said closed path.

ROOF COATING SPRAYER AND METHODS FOR ROOF COATING
A roof coating sprayer including a cart assembly and a sprayer assembly. The cart assembly has a frame with a plurality of wheels. The frame has a sprayer support assembly with a lateral member, and vertical spray nozzle attachment members arranged along the lateral member. The attachment members each mount a spray nozzle and can be vertically and horizontally shifted relative to the lateral member. The roof coating sprayer can be pulled over the surface of a roof at a uniform rate, enabling a coating of a uniform thickness to be sprayed on the roof. Additionally, the cart assembly can be self-propelled, enabling a uniform rate of speed for the cart and thereby enabling uniform application of coating.

DEPOSITION APPARATUS AND DEPOSITION PRODUCT MANUFACTURING METHOD
A deposition apparatus includes: discharge nozzles arranged at predetermined intervals in a processing compartment in a deposition chamber, wherein each of the discharge nozzles comprises a discharge port that discharges aerosolized particulates toward a corresponding surface treatment object; linear motor single-axis robots arranged at predetermined intervals in a direction perpendicular to a nozzle arrangement direction; and nozzle head units that each adjust a mutual distance between the discharge port and a surface of the corresponding surface treatment object based on a shape of the corresponding surface treatment object, the nozzle head units moving along the nozzle arrangement direction, and the nozzle head units being arranged in each of the linear motor single-axis robots.
One Piece Adjustable Shower Arm
The present invention provides a shower arm device comprising a first pipe, a second pipe, a flange, a plurality of articulated elbows attached to the first pipe and the second pipe connecting the first pipe and the second pipe, a plurality of articulated elbows attached to the second pipe connecting to a showerhead and a plurality of knobs attached to the plurality of articulated elbows.
